HS1ML RVG Equivalent & Substitute Parts

Part Overview

The HS1ML RVG is a general-purpose rectifier diode manufactured by Taiwan Semiconductor Corporation, rated for 1000 V DC reverse voltage and 1 A average rectified current. This surface mount component features fast recovery characteristics with a reverse recovery time of 75 ns and is housed in a Sub SMA (DO-219AB) package. Key Parameters

Parameter Value Unit
Voltage - DC Reverse (Vr) (Max) 1000 V
Current - Average Rectified (Io) 1 A
Voltage - Forward (Vf) (Max) @ If 1.7 @ 1 A V
Reverse Recovery Time (trr) 75 ns
Speed Classification Fast Recovery ≤ 500ns, > 200mA (Io)
Operating Temperature - Junction -55 to 150 °C
Package / Case DO-219AB (Sub SMA)
Mounting Type Surface Mount
RoHS Status ROHS3 Compliant

Substitute Part Grouping Explanation

Substitution eligibility for the HS1ML RVG is determined by the following electrical and mechanical parameters:

Critical Matching Parameters:

  • Voltage - DC Reverse (Vr) (Max): 1000 V
  • Current - Average Rectified (Io): 1 A
  • Voltage - Forward (Vf) (Max) @ If: 1.7 V @ 1 A
  • Reverse Recovery Time (trr): 75 ns
  • Speed Classification: Fast Recovery ≤ 500ns, > 200mA (Io)
  • Mounting Type: Surface Mount
  • RoHS Status: ROHS3 Compliant

Allowable Variation Parameters:

  • Operating Temperature - Junction: May extend beyond -55°C to 150°C range
  • Package / Case: Alternative surface mount packages (DO-219AB, SOD-123W)
  • Packaging Format: Cut Tape (CT) or Tape & Reel (TR)
  • Current - Reverse Leakage @ Vr: May be lower than specified
  • Capacitance @ Vr, F: May be lower than specified

The HS1MLW and HS1ML meet all critical matching parameters and are therefore qualified as substitutes for the HS1ML RVG.

Engineering Selection Recommendations

HS1MLW (Recommended Manufacturer Substitute): The HS1MLW is the manufacturer-recommended substitute for the HS1ML RVG. This part maintains all critical electrical parameters while offering an extended operating temperature range (-55°C to 175°C versus -55°C to 150°C). The HS1MLW is packaged in SOD-123W format with tape and reel delivery, providing higher inventory availability (10300 pieces). The part is in active production status and carries ROHS3 compliance and REACH unaffected certification. The HS1MLW exhibits lower reverse leakage current (1 µA versus 5 µA) and reduced capacitance (7 pF versus 15 pF), both favorable characteristics for general-purpose rectification applications.

HS1ML (Parametric Equivalent): The HS1ML is a parametric equivalent to the HS1ML RVG, maintaining identical electrical specifications and the same Sub SMA package format. However, this part carries a "Not For New Designs" product status designation, indicating it is in the mature or end-of-life phase of its lifecycle. The HS1ML is available in tape and reel packaging with 2200 pieces in inventory. This part is suitable only for replacement or maintenance applications where the original package format is required and new design qualification is not necessary.

Frequently Asked Questions (FAQ)

Q: Can the HS1MLW be used as a direct replacement for the HS1ML RVG in existing designs?

A: Yes. The HS1MLW meets all critical electrical parameters: 1000 V reverse voltage, 1 A average rectified current, 1.7 V forward voltage at 1 A, and 75 ns reverse recovery time. The primary difference is the package format (SOD-123W versus Sub SMA). PCB layout modifications are required to accommodate the different package geometry.

Q: What is the difference between the HS1MLW and HS1ML substitutes?

A: The HS1MLW and HS1ML are electrically equivalent to the HS1ML RVG in all critical parameters. The HS1MLW offers an extended operating temperature range (-55°C to 175°C) and is in active production status. The HS1ML is marked "Not For New Designs" and should be used only for replacement applications. Both are available in tape and reel packaging, while the HS1ML RVG is supplied in cut tape format.

Q: Does the lower reverse leakage current of the HS1MLW affect circuit performance?

A: Lower reverse leakage current (1 µA versus 5 µA) is a favorable characteristic that does not negatively impact circuit performance. This represents improved device quality and reduced power dissipation in reverse bias conditions.

Q: Are all three parts RoHS and REACH compliant?

A: Yes. The HS1ML RVG, HS1MLW, and HS1ML are all ROHS3 compliant and REACH unaffected, meeting current environmental and regulatory requirements.

Q: What packaging considerations apply when substituting the HS1MLW for the HS1ML RVG?

A: The HS1ML RVG is supplied in cut tape (CT) format, while the HS1MLW is supplied in tape and reel (TR) format. The HS1MLW uses a SOD-123W package instead of Sub SMA (DO-219AB). These differences require PCB layout redesign and assembly process adjustments. The HS1MLW provides significantly higher inventory availability (10300 pieces versus 759 pieces).

Q: Is the HS1ML suitable for new product designs?

A: No. The HS1ML carries a "Not For New Designs" product status. For new designs, the HS1MLW is the appropriate selection as it is in active production status and offers extended operating temperature range.
